cosmicjim posted:Still struggling. I want to point at things and they die when I pull the trigger. It still hasn't clicked with me. Ive traditionally played non-realistic fps's like quake. Most recently I'm a masters level (top 5%) player in Overwatch, but I'm just god awful at killing people in this game unless it's inside a house. Unless you have a gun that can one shot down someone from a body shot or are exceptionally good at headshots, most slower firing weapons are not going to be effective for you at long range. Your main goal should be to surprise people in positions where they cannot easily take cover in response. Arcade shooters teach players to know maps and where people can be not by being generally good at picking up on queues, but rather learning the tricks of particular maps. "Realistic" shooters require you be more generalized in your map awareness, both in understanding where you should be and where others will, and that is a big jump for many.

Xeremides posted:Right now my only complaint is where the reticle is in relation to where you're actually firing when in close quarters. I'm not sure why they decided to do it the way they did, but it's pretty annoying to think I'm using a doorway as half cover for enfilade fires, only to be shooting the door frame to the right, instead of the target next to it. The issue becomes more obvious to me when you look at where the reticle is, and then switch to first person to see where the iron sights actually are, and the latter is usually a foot or more to the left or right of the actual reticle. That's kind of a geometric issue that is inherent to 3rd person camera usage, actually it happens in any game in which the bullets originate from the barrel of the weapon and not from the center of the camera.
